2008 Audi A4 vs. 2006 Smart Roadster
To start off, 2008 Audi A4 is newer by 2 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 2006 Smart Roadster.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 2006 Smart Roadster would be higher. At 1,779 cc (4 cylinders), 2008 Audi A4 is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2008 Audi A4 (187 HP @ 5700 RPM) has 106 more horse power than 2006 Smart Roadster. (81 HP @ 5250 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 2008 Audi A4 should accelerate faster than 2006 Smart Roadster.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2008 Audi A4 weights approximately 665 kg more than 2006 Smart Roadster.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.
Because 2008 Audi A4 is four wheel drive (4WD), it will have significant more traction and grip than 2006 Smart Roadster. In w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 2008 Audi A4 will offer significantly more control.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2008 Audi A4 (240 Nm @ 1950 RPM) has 130 more torque (in Nm) than 2006 Smart Roadster. (110 Nm @ 3000 RPM). This means 2008 Audi A4 will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2006 Smart Roadster. 2006 Smart Roadster has automatic transmission and 2008 Audi A4 has manual transmission. 2008 Audi A4 will offer better control over acceleration and deceleration in addition to better fuel efficiency overall. 2006 Smart Roadster will be easier to drive especially in heavy traffic.
Compare all specifications:
2008 Audi A4 | 2006 Smart Roadster | |
Make | Audi | Smart |
Model | A4 | Roadster |
Year Released | 2008 | 2006 |
Body Type | Station Wagon | Roadster |
Engine Position | Front | Rear |
Engine Size | 1779 cc | 698 cc |
Engine Cylinders | 4 cylinders | 3 cylinders |
Engine Type | in-line | in-line |
Valves per Cylinder | 5 valves | 2 valves |
Horse Power | 187 HP | 81 HP |
Engine RPM | 5700 RPM | 5250 RPM |
Torque | 240 Nm | 110 Nm |
Torque RPM | 1950 RPM | 3000 RPM |
Engine Bore Size | 81 mm | 66.5 mm |
Engine Stroke Size | 86.4 mm | 67 mm |
Engine Compression Ratio | 9.0:1 | 9.0:1 |
Fuel Type | Gasoline - Premium | Gasoline |
Top Speed | 230 km/hour | 175 km/hour |
Acceleration 0-100mph | 8.5 seconds | 10.9 seconds |
Drive Type | 4WD | Rear |
Transmission Type | Manual | Automatic |
Number of Seats | 5 seats | 2 seats |
Number of Doors | 5 doors | 2 doors |
Vehicle Weight | 1530 kg | 865 kg |
Vehicle Length | 4550 mm | 3430 mm |
Vehicle Width | 1780 mm | 1620 mm |
Vehicle Height | 1430 mm | 1200 mm |
Wheelbase Size | 2660 mm | 2370 mm |
Fuel Consumption Overall | 9.4 L/100km | 5.1 L/100km |
Fuel Tank Capacity | 66 L | 35 L |
